Definition of a cosmetic dentist

A cosmetic dentist is a dental professional who specializes in improving the aesthetics of a person’s smile and overall appearance. While general dentistry focuses on maintaining oral health and treating dental problems, cosmetic dentistry takes it a step further by focusing on the appearance of the teeth, gums, and smile. Cosmetic dentists use various techniques and procedures to enhance the appearance of teeth, correct dental imperfections, and create a beautiful smile for their patients.

Qualifications and training of a cosmetic dentist

A qualified cosmetic dentist undergoes rigorous training and education beyond general dentistry. To become a cosmetic dentist, one must complete dental school and obtain a dental degree, either a Doctor of Dental Surgery (DDS) or Doctor of Dental Medicine (DMD). After dental school, dentists interested in cosmetic dentistry can pursue additional training and education through postgraduate programs and fellowships. These specialized programs focus on teaching cosmetic techniques and procedures, providing dentists with the knowledge and skills required to perform cosmetic treatments effectively and safely. Enhanced oral health

While cosmetic dentistry focuses on the aesthetics of the smile, it also contributes to improved oral health. Many cosmetic procedures, such as dental implants and orthodontic treatments, not only enhance the appearance of the teeth but also address underlying oral health issues. Dental implants, for example, replace missing teeth, preventing further bone loss and maintaining the integrity of the jawbone. Orthodontic treatments not only straighten crooked teeth but also improve the bite, making it easier to clean the teeth and gums, reducing the risk of tooth decay and gum disease. By addressing both cosmetic and oral health concerns, a cosmetic dentist ensures that patients achieve a beautiful smile that is also healthy and functional.

Common Cosmetic Dental Procedures

Teeth whitening

Teeth whitening is a popular cosmetic dental procedure that effectively removes stains and discoloration from the surface of the teeth. This procedure can be performed in-office or at home using customized trays and professional-grade whitening solutions. Teeth whitening can brighten the smile by several shades, giving the appearance of a healthier and more youthful smile.

Composite bonding

Composite bonding is a procedure that uses tooth-colored resin material to repair chipped, cracked, or decayed teeth. The resin is applied to the affected tooth, shaped, and then hardened with a special light. This procedure is versatile, as the resin can also be used to close small gaps between teeth or improve the appearance of discolored or misshapen teeth. Composite bonding provides a durable and natural-looking solution for dental imperfections.

Porcelain veneers

Porcelain veneers are thin shells of custom-made porcelain that are bonded to the front surface of the teeth. Veneers can transform the appearance of teeth by changing their size, shape, color, or length. They are often used to correct dental imperfections such as severe stains, gaps, misalignment, or worn-down teeth. Porcelain veneers are highly durable and provide a natural-looking, stain-resistant, and long-lasting solution for smile enhancement.

Dental implants

Dental implants are a permanent solution for replacing missing teeth. This procedure involves the placement of a titanium implant into the jawbone, which serves as an artificial tooth root. Once the implant integrates with the bone, a customized dental crown is attached to the implant, effectively restoring the appearance and function of the missing tooth. Dental implants offer a natural-looking and stable solution that can last a lifetime with proper care.

Orthodontic treatments

Orthodontic treatments, such as braces or clear aligners, are used to correct misaligned teeth and improve the bite. Braces consist of metal brackets that are bonded to the teeth and connected by wires, which gradually move the teeth into their desired positions. Clear aligners, such as Invisalign, are a discreet alternative to braces and use a series of removable trays to gradually align the teeth. Orthodontic treatments not only enhance the appearance of the smile but also contribute to improved oral health by making it easier to clean the teeth and reducing the risk of dental issues associated with misalignment.

Gum contouring

Gum contouring, also known as gum reshaping, is a procedure that involves removing excess gum tissue to reveal more of the teeth and create a more balanced gum line. This procedure is often performed to correct a “gummy smile” or to even out an asymmetrical gum line. By reshaping the gums, a cosmetic dentist can enhance the proportion and symmetry of the smile, resulting in a more aesthetically pleasing appearance.

Dental crowns and bridges

Dental crowns are tooth-shaped caps that are placed over a damaged or decayed tooth to restore its strength, size, shape, and appearance. Crowns can also be used to improve the appearance of severely discolored or misshapen teeth. Dental bridges, on the other hand, are used to replace one or more missing teeth by anchoring the artificial teeth to the adjacent natural teeth with the help of dental crowns. Crowns and bridges provide a durable and natural-looking solution for restoring the functionality and aesthetics of the teeth.

Insurance coverage for cosmetic dentistry

While cosmetic dentistry primarily focuses on the aesthetics of the smile, certain procedures may have functional benefits as well. In some cases, dental insurance may provide coverage for certain portions of a cosmetic dental procedure if it can be deemed necessary for the patient’s oral health. For example, if a dental implant is used to replace a missing tooth, insurance may cover a portion of the cost. However, coverage varies depending on the individual insurance policy, and it is necessary to consult with the insurance provider to understand the specific coverage for cosmetic dental procedures.

Frequently Asked Questions about Cosmetic Dentistry

Are cosmetic dental procedures painful?

Most cosmetic dental procedures are performed with the use of local anesthesia to numb the treatment area and minimize discomfort. However, it is normal to experience some sensitivity or minor discomfort following the procedure. The cosmetic dentist will provide instructions for pain management and may recommend over-the-counter pain relievers. It is important to follow the post-procedure care instructions to promote healing and reduce any potential discomfort.

How long do the results of cosmetic dental treatments last?

The longevity of cosmetic dental treatment results varies depending on the specific procedure, the patient’s oral hygiene practices, and lifestyle habits. Some procedures, such as teeth whitening, may require periodic touch-up treatments to maintain the desired level of whiteness. Porcelain veneers and dental implants, when properly cared for, can last for many years or even decades. Maintaining good oral hygiene, attending regular dental check-ups, and following the cosmetic dentist’s post-treatment instructions can significantly extend the longevity of the results.

Can cosmetic dentistry fix crooked teeth?

Yes, cosmetic dentistry offers various treatment options for correcting crooked teeth. Orthodontic treatments, such as braces or clear aligners, are commonly used to gradually straighten misaligned teeth and improve the bite. Additionally, porcelain veneers or composite bonding can be used to create the appearance of straighter teeth by masking minor misalignments. A cosmetic dentist will assess the extent of the crookedness and recommend the most suitable treatment option for achieving the desired results.

What are the alternatives to traditional braces?

While traditional metal braces are highly effective at straightening teeth, there are alternatives available for individuals who prefer a more discreet option. Clear aligners, such as Invisalign, are a popular choice as they are virtually invisible and removable. Invisalign uses a series of custom-made clear aligners to gradually align the teeth without the need for metal brackets and wires. Lingual braces, which are attached to the back of the teeth, are another option for those who desire a hidden treatment option.

Avoiding habits that can damage your dental work

Certain habits can compromise the longevity and appearance of cosmetic dental work. Avoid biting or chewing on hard objects such as ice, pens, or fingernails, as this can chip or damage dental restorations. Additionally, avoid habits such as smoking or consuming excessive amounts of staining foods and beverages, as this can discolor teeth and restorations. By taking care of the teeth and avoiding harmful habits, patients can enjoy the lasting benefits of their cosmetic dental procedures.

Touch-up treatments and long-term maintenance plans

Depending on the type of cosmetic dental procedure, touch-up treatments may be necessary periodically to maintain the desired results. Teeth whitening, for example, may require touch-up treatments to combat staining or discoloration over time. Porcelain veneers or composite bonding may need occasional repairs or replacements due to normal wear and tear. A cosmetic dentist will create a personalized long-term maintenance plan, taking into consideration the specific procedure and the patient’s oral health, to ensure the longevity of the cosmetic dental results.
